Factors Influencing Pricing


The price of custom 2010 HP motor bearings can vary significantly based on several factors


1. Material Selection Bearings can be made from various materials including steel, ceramic, and composite materials. The choice of material affects not just the performance but also the cost. For instance, ceramic bearings, while more expensive, can offer superior performance due to their lightweight nature and resistance to corrosion and wear.


2. Design Complexity Tailored bearings may involve complex geometries and specifications. The more complicated the design, the higher the manufacturing costs, which directly influence the final price. Engineering and manufacturing capabilities also play a crucial role in how effectively a bearing can be produced to customize specifications.

3. Quantity and Production Scale The scale of production can significantly impact unit costs. Bulk orders usually result in lower per-unit pricing due to economies of scale. Conversely, small orders may incur higher costs due to setup and labor considerations.


4. Supplier Reputation and Quality Assurance Well-established manufacturers with a reputation for quality typically charge more for their products. However, the investment often pays off in terms of longevity and performance, which can save costs in maintenance and replacements over time.


5. Market Demand and Economic Conditions Prices for custom bearings also fluctuate based on market demand and overall economic conditions. Supply chain disruptions, changes in raw material costs, or fluctuations in demand in relevant industries can lead to price changes.
